Chemical activators of ZFP936 can initiate a cascade of intracellular signaling events leading to the protein's functional activation. Forskolin directly stimulates adenylate cyclase, an enzyme that catalyzes the conversion of ATP to cyclic AMP (cAMP). The rise in cAMP levels triggers the activation of protein kinase A (PKA), which phosphorylates target proteins, including ZFP936, thereby activating them. Similarly, IBMX acts as a non-selective inhibitor of phosphodiesterases, enzymes responsible for breaking down cAMP. By inhibiting these phosphodiesterases, IBMX indirectly contributes to the accumulation of cAMP and subsequent PKA activation, which can lead to the phosphorylation and activation of ZFP936. Dibutyryl-cAMP, a more stable cAMP analog, bypasses the need for adenylate cyclase activation and directly activates PKA, again leading to possible phosphorylation and activation of ZFP936.
Another pathway involves the activation of protein kinase C (PKC) by Phorbol 12-myristate 13-acetate (PMA), which then can phosphorylate ZFP936. The phosphorylation status of ZFP936 can also be influenced by the cellular phosphatase activity; inhibitors like Okadaic Acid and Calyculin A prevent dephosphorylation, thus maintaining ZFP936 in an active state. Calcium plays a critical role in the activation of certain kinases; chemicals such as A-23187 and Ionomycin act as calcium ionophores and increase intracellular calcium levels, which can activate calcium-dependent kinases that may target and activate ZFP936. Thapsigargin disrupts calcium homeostasis in a similar way, leading to kinase activation and potential activation of ZFP936. KN-93, by inhibiting calmodulin-dependent kinase II, can lead to the activation of alternative signaling pathways that may converge on ZFP936 activation. Lastly, stress-activated protein kinases, which can be activated by Anisomycin, and PKC, potentially activated by Chelerythrine, can modify ZFP936 through phosphorylation, thereby promoting its activation. Each chemical, through its distinct mechanism, ensures the activation of ZFP936 through direct or indirect phosphorylation events.
